"EntityPrefabReference" field appears unassigned in Inspector when assigning a prefab through code
How to reproduce:
1. Open the attached “IN-133920” project
2. Open the Scene “SampleScene”
3. Enter Play mode
4. Observe the Console window
5. Exit Play mode
6. At the top of the window press Reproduction → Assign EntityPrefabReference
7. Enter Play mode again
8. Observe the Console window and the “My SO” ScriptableObject
Actual result: From the DebugLog, you can see that EntityPrefabReference field in the ScriptableObject is filled, but in the inspector it shows "None (Game Object)"
Expected result: Inspector correctly reflects changes made to the ScriptableObject through code
Reproducible with: 2023.3.0b10, 6000.0.67f1, 6000.3.8f1, 6000.4.0b8, 6000.5.0a6
Could not test with: 2023.1.0a1 (package errors)
Reproducible on: Windows 11
Not reproducible on: No other environments tested
Note: When you set the variable through dragging, and the set it again through code, field updates and shows “None (Game Object)” again
